Astrantia (Masterwort) 'Star of Billions'

$15.00

Description:

Astrantia major 'Star of Billions'

Delicate, intricate, and endlessly enchanting — Astrantia major 'Star of Billions' is a flower that invites closer inspection and wonder. Each bloom forms a miniature galaxy, with tiny star-like florets clustered inside papery bracts, creating the illusion of a universe cradled in your garden.

Perfect for partial shade and dappled sun, Astrantia brings an old-world charm to woodland gardens, cottage borders, and pollinator spaces alike. 'Star of Billions' is a rare variety celebrated for its fine texture, long blooming period, and ability to thrive where many other perennials falter.

At Root Bound Family Farm Nursery, we grow and source plants with soul — and this heirloom beauty is no exception.

Plant Details:

Botanical Name: Astrantia major 'Star of Billions'

Light: Partial shade to dappled sunlight

Height: 18–24 inches

Bloom Time: Late spring through summer

Soil: Moist, well-drained (tolerates occasional wet soils)

Pollinator Friendly: Yes — bees and beneficial insects adore it!

Garden Style: Cottage gardens, woodland borders, naturalized areas

Special Features: Unique blooms, cut flower favorite, deer resistant

Growing Notes:

Plant bulbs in a spot with rich soil and a touch of afternoon shade for best results. Astrantia appreciates consistent moisture, especially during dry spells, and rewards you with long-lasting, starry blooms that seem to float above its tidy clump of foliage.
